Cast announced for world premiere of ‘Spamtown USA’

Published 7:01 am Thursday, December 26, 2019

MINNEAPOLIS — Children’s Theatre Company (CTC) is proud to announce the cast for the world premiere production of “Spamtown, USA,” written by Philip Dawkins and directed by Will Davis.

“Spamtown, USA” is a portrait of Austin, Minnesota, during the 1985 Hormel strike. While five kids dream of space camp, tennis teams, and out-of-state college, they find their families and community suddenly divided by picket lines and opposing agendas. This is the story of having the strength to stand up for what you believe in, the challenge that comes in disagreeing with those you love, and the humor that helps keep friendships alive.

“As the nation’s leading theatre for multigenerational audiences, Children’s Theatre Company makes work that is local, national, and international,” CTC Artistic Director Peter C. Brosius said in a press release. “One of our passions and priorities is to tell stories that spring from the Midwest. The events in Austin, Minnesota, were a critical part of Minnesota’s history and became a national story. However, what was never fully told was the story of the lives of the young people who lived in Austin during that time… Our playwright interviewed around 25 people who were children living in Austin at the time of the events and five others who were adults during that time, in addition to extensive research. Our goal is not a documentary or an attempt to tell the full story, but instead to look at the reality of these young people as they face a situation that is so new, so difficult, and so surprising.”
